Witaj Gościu! ( Zaloguj | Rejestruj )

Forum PHP.pl

> Jak pisać strony Wygodniej czy Dokładniej, Pytania odnośnie różnorodności treści w przeglądarkach internetowych
Maxie
post
Post #1





Grupa: Zarejestrowani
Postów: 82
Pomógł: 1
Dołączył: 19.10.2011

Ostrzeżenie: (0%)
-----


Witam, z góry mówię, że nie wiedziałem gdzie umieścić ten temat. Jeżeli się pomyliłem, nie miejcie mi tego za złe (IMG:style_emoticons/default/smile.gif) .

Tak więc, mam parę pytań odnośnie pisania stron. Skupić się chciałem dokładnie na CSS i JS.
Piszę strony od niedawna. Gdy moja strona zaczęła nabierać kształtów uświadomiłem sobie, że każda przeglądarka może ją widzieć inaczej. I stało się. Szczególnie wyróżniały się wyglądy Czcionek oraz reagowanie na pseudo klasy. Gdy przeglądałem internet w poszukiwaniu odpowiedzi na pytanie "Jak ujednolicić wygląd strony na wszystkich przeglądarkach?" znalazłem parę sztuczek. Prefixy, CSS Framework'i pisane w JS itp. Zastosowałem się do wszystkich Prefixów, Framework'i sobie na razie opuściłem, ponieważ są ponoć jeszcze ludzie na tym świecie, którzy nie używają JS w przeglądarkach.

Starałem się ale nie udało mi się. W IE strona wygląda jakby ją ktoś co najmniej siekierą ciął.

I teraz pytania do Was, na które chciałbym byście mi odpowiedzieli:
  • Dbać o użytkowników nie mogących używać/nie używających JS?
  • Jak poradzić sobie z IE by nie pisać specjalnej ułomnej wersij strony?
  • Jak poradzić sobie z małymi dziwnostkami, typu "dziwnie wyglądające pogrubienie" w innych przeglądarkach niż ta na której sam pracuję?

Co do pkt.1 to znalazłem właśnie świetny Framework JS do CSS. LessCss - chociaż bez obsługi JS, nawet strona projektu wygląda jakby nie miała niczego poza html.
Z góry dziękuję za odpowiedź!

Ten post edytował Maxie 10.03.2013, 22:39:08
Go to the top of the page
+Quote Post
 
Start new topic
Odpowiedzi
fizzlebubble
post
Post #2





Grupa: Zarejestrowani
Postów: 272
Pomógł: 28
Dołączył: 13.02.2011

Ostrzeżenie: (0%)
-----


Jako developer i Mac user przyznaję, iż pogrubione fonty są dość upierdliwe, ale dość łatwe do ogarnięcia, wystarczy wymusić antilising (-VENDOR-font-smoothing: antialiased; ). Kompatybilność na poziomie pixel-perfect do IE7 nie jest problemem. Używaj warunków nadawanych na html (http://www.quirksmode.org/css/condcom.html), które będą dodawać stosowne klasy na tenże znacznik, później wystarczy poprzedzać znacznik ową klasą (.lte8 .foo .bar .foobar). Dla firefoxa,safari i innych do czasów jQuery 1.8.3 stosowało się $.browser dla określenia przeglądarki usera, niestety 1.9.1 już tego nie wspiera.

LESS jest spoko, ale nielepszy byłby SCSS z Compasem? ;-)

Ten post edytował fizzlebubble 22.03.2013, 09:04:52
Go to the top of the page
+Quote Post

Posty w temacie


Reply to this topicStart new topic
2 Użytkowników czyta ten temat (2 Gości i 0 Anonimowych użytkowników)
0 Zarejestrowanych:

 



RSS Aktualny czas: 14.10.2025 - 10:05